Where Panel Work Most Often Goes Wrong

These aren't theoretical. They're patterns we inherit from other contractors regularly.

01

Wrong service entrance cable rating

Insulation degrades under higher load — fails during peak summer demand.

02

Incompatible breakers

Breakers that physically fit but are not UL-listed for the panel create arc-fault risks.

03

Improper neutral-ground bonding

In sub-panels where separation is required.

04

Mismatched utility transformer

200-amp panel on 100-amp service leads to voltage issues.

Electrical Panel Upgrade & Repair in Lone Star: Frequently Asked

How do I know if I need a panel upgrade?

Common indicators include breakers tripping when multiple appliances run together, a 100-amp service in a home with significant modern load, plans to add an EV charger or central AC, a panel brand on the recall list, or an insurance flag during policy review. A diagnostic visit in Lone Star, TX will give you a definitive answer with documentation attached.

How long does a 200-amp upgrade take?

Most upgrades in Lone Star take one to two working days, with a planned utility outage of several hours during the swap. We coordinate the timing with the utility as part of the project scope.

Can I keep my existing breakers when the panel is upgraded?

Generally no. Modern panels require breakers UL-listed for that specific panel. Reusing breakers from an older panel is a common shortcut and a common code violation across Lone Star, TX jobs we've inherited from other contractors.

Does an upgrade require a permit and inspection?

Yes. Panel work in Lone Star requires both a permit and an inspection sign-off. We handle the permit application, the inspector coordination, and the documentation that comes back from it.

Why does the documentation matter?

Because someone will look at this panel again — a future electrician, an inspector, an insurer, or a buyer's home inspection. Documentation is what allows them to verify the work was done correctly without having to disassemble anything. It also protects you if questions arise later about whether the work was code-compliant.
